Oryx is a modular flight software platform designed for satellite payload and mission control. It provides reusable components for logging, scheduling, testing, and communication, enabling fast development and reliable in-orbit operations. Built on RTEMS and open-source frameworks, Oryx supports real-time decision-making, anomaly detection, and autonomous recovery, with hardware acceleration for high-volume data processing. It’s optimized for deep space missions and adaptable to various satellite platforms.

Key Applications
Supervisor (FDIR and Parameter Gathering)
Ensures system reliability by gathering critical parameters and managing fault detection, isolation, and recovery.
Command & Data Handling
Handles communication protocols, ensuring seamless command transmission and data exchange between platforms and radio links.
On-Orbit Data Processing
Performs high-volume data processing in orbit, using hardware acceleration for efficient and real-time analysis.
